Purposes and classifications
Charitable purposes
The Trust is established for the advancement of the Christian Faith, the advancement of education, the relief of poverty and the relief of sickness and for the improvement of the holistic life of communities worldwide, such improvement to be sought by participating in initiatives including specifically health care, education and training and community services and the accommodation, care and support of children and their carers using local and international resources and local and international participants.
